The Anatomy of Elegance: A Three-Level Deconstruction
Physical Structure: A Study in Curves
The Ballon Bleu’s distinctive round case (40mm diameter) with its signature convex curves creates an optical illusion of floating time. The fluted crown, set with a sapphire cabochon, nestles protectively within the case’s curvature—a design innovation that has become Cartier’s signature. The silvered guilloché dial provides depth and texture, while blued-steel sword-shaped hands offer perfect legibility against Roman numeral hour markers.
Movement: The Heartbeat of Precision
At its core beats the Manufacture mechanical movement with automatic winding, caliber 1847 MC. This in-house movement represents Cartier’s commitment to horological excellence, offering a 42-hour power reserve. The date function at 3 o’clock maintains the dial’s symmetry while adding practical utility.
Material Alchemy: 18k Rose Gold
The 18k rose gold (750/1000 purity) case and bracelet develop a unique patina over time, creating a living connection between wearer and timepiece. The sapphire crystal offers scratch resistance while maintaining perfect clarity, and the folding clasp ensures secure yet comfortable wear.
